Tile Floor Installation Questions
What types of tile are suitable for floor installation? Porcelain, ceramic, and natural stone tiles are common choices for durable, attractive flooring in residential and commercial spaces.
What should be considered before installing tile floors? Surface condition, subfloor stability, and proper layout planning are important to ensure a long-lasting and visually appealing result.
Is a specific type of tile better for high-traffic areas? Yes, harder and more durable tiles like porcelain or natural stone are recommended for areas with frequent foot traffic.
What is involved in preparing for tile floor installation? Proper surface cleaning, leveling, and moisture barrier application are key steps before laying new tile.
